Undercooled Melts

webpage2007.jpg

Melt undercooling is a great issue for the fundamental studies of  non-equilibrium solidification processes with the high potential of  formation of solids of metastable nature

Aims

In situ analysis of rapid solidification processes of undercooled melts

Preparation of metastable alloys and intermetallic compounds

Quenching from undercooled state to obtain novel microstructures

Alloys studied

Magnetic alloys and steel: Fe-Cr-Ni, Fe-Ni, Fe-Co

Eutectic alloys: Nb-Al, Nb-Ni, Ni-Si

Peritectic alloys: Co-Si, Co-Al

Superconductors: YNi2B2C, PdNi2B2C

Intermetallics: Ti-Al-Nb, Ni-Al

Methods

Electromagnetic levitation technique

Containerless processing

High purity conditions

Deep undercooling level

Contactless temperature measurements
